Greenwich Police Searching For 60-Year-Old Man Missing Since Last Week

GREENWICH, Conn. -- Greenwich Police are searching for a 60-year-old man who was last seen on Wednesday.

Greenwich Police are searching for Patrick Rohme, 60, who was reported missing by a family member on Friday.

A family member of Patrick Rohme contacted police on Friday after not being in contact with him for a couple of days.

Rohme, who has no fixed address, had been living in a rented U-Haul van, police said.

The van, which has Arizona plates, was found in the Riverside Commons shopping center just off Exit 5 of Interstate 95, police said. There was no one in it.

Police said Rohme often frequented the Steamboat Road pier, McDonald’s in Riverside and a rest stop off I-95 in Darien.

The 6-foot-4 Rohme has salt-and-pepper hair, and a pot belly. He has arthritis in his hands.

Police ask anyone with information to call 203- 622-8030, or 203-622-8007, a 24-hour hotline.
